Demolishing Soil: The Power of Plate Compactors

Wiki Article

Plate compactors are indispensable tools in the construction and landscaping industries. These heavy-duty machines utilize a compressing force to compact soil, gravel, and other materials into here a solid, stable foundation. The power of plate compactors lies in their ability to firmly compress particles together, significantly increasing the density of the ground.

Utilizing a vibrating drum, plate compactors achieve remarkable compaction levels, removing voids within the soil. This dense and stable base is essential for various construction projects, guaranteeing stability for foundations, roads, pathways, and other structures. Furthermore, plate compactors play a vital role in landscaping, compacting turf for lawns, gardens, and recreational areas.

Building Essentials: Compacting Equipment Selection

When tackling any construction project, ensuring proper ground compaction is critical. This step helps create a solid foundation for your work, preventing settling and ensuring the longevity of your structure. Choosing the right compactor can be daunting with so many options available. To help you navigate this process, consider the dimensions of your project, the type of soil you're dealing with, and your budget.

Don't forget to factor in features like vibration frequency, centrifugal force, and fuel efficiency when making your decision. Research different brands and models, read reviews, and consult with experts if needed. With careful consideration, you can choose the perfect compactor for your construction needs.

Maximizing Ground Density with Compactor Plates

When it comes to construction projects, achieving optimal ground density is essential. Compactor plates, also known as plate compactors, are powerful machines used to increase the density of soil by applying compressive force. This process stabilizes the foundation for structures, minimizing settling and enhancing overall stability. Proper application of compactor plates involves sequencing passes to ensure even compaction across the entire area.
